What is a Golf Swing Speed Monitor and How Does it Work?

According to the PGA of America, swing speed is a critical factor in determining how far the golf ball will travel. The faster the clubhead moves, the greater the potential distance off the tee. Many modern golf swing speed monitors employ advanced technology such as radar and Doppler systems to accurately capture swing speed data, allowing for real-time analysis and improvement strategies.

Key aspects of golf swing speed monitors include their accuracy, ease of use, and portability. High-quality monitors often utilize radar technology or optical sensors to ensure precise measurements. Some models can even connect to smartphones or tablets, providing a user-friendly interface for tracking progress over time. Many devices also offer additional metrics, such as swing tempo and angle, offering a comprehensive overview of a golfer’s performance.

This technology significantly impacts golfers of all skill levels. For amateurs, understanding swing speed can lead to better club selection and improved technique, while professionals can use this data to fine-tune their swings for optimal performance. Additionally, studies have shown that golfers who regularly track their swing speed tend to experience improvements in their game, with many reporting increased distance and accuracy as a result of targeted training based on monitor feedback.

The benefits of using a golf swing speed monitor extend beyond mere performance enhancement. Players can set measurable goals, track progress over time, and even use the data for coaching purposes whether independently or with a trainer. Furthermore, many swing speed monitors can help identify areas for improvement, such as grip adjustments or swing mechanics, allowing for a more tailored approach to training.

Best practices for utilizing a golf swing speed monitor include performing consistent swing drills while tracking swing speed, analyzing the data to identify patterns, and integrating the feedback into regular practice sessions. Additionally, golfers should consider using the monitor in various conditions and with different clubs to get a comprehensive view of their swing dynamics, leading to better-informed adjustments and techniques.

What Features Make a Golf Swing Speed Monitor Effective?

Several features contribute to the effectiveness of a golf swing speed monitor:

  • Accuracy: The best golf swing speed monitors provide precise measurements of swing speed, which is crucial for golfers looking to improve their performance. An accurate reading ensures that players can trust the data and make informed adjustments to their technique.
  • Real-time Feedback: Immediate feedback allows golfers to see the results of their swings instantly, enabling them to make quick adjustments. This feature is particularly beneficial during practice sessions, as it helps players to understand how changes in their technique impact swing speed.
  • Portability: A compact and lightweight design makes it easy to carry the monitor to various practice locations or on the golf course. Portability ensures that golfers can consistently track their swing speed regardless of where they are training.
  • Compatibility with Devices: Many effective swing speed monitors can connect to smartphones, tablets, or computers via Bluetooth or other means. This compatibility allows users to track their progress over time and analyze data through dedicated apps, enhancing their training experience.
  • Battery Life: A long-lasting battery is essential for ensuring that the monitor will function throughout multiple practice sessions without needing frequent recharges. This feature is particularly important for golfers who might spend extended periods on the driving range or course.
  • Durability: A robust and weather-resistant design ensures that the monitor can withstand the rigors of outdoor use. Durability is a key factor for golfers who want a device that will last through different playing conditions and environments.
  • Multiple Metrics: The best monitors don’t just measure swing speed; they often provide additional metrics such as swing path, club head speed, and ball speed. This comprehensive data helps golfers gain a better understanding of their swing mechanics and overall performance.

What are Common Misconceptions About Golf Swing Speed Monitors?

Common misconceptions about golf swing speed monitors often lead to confusion among golfers looking to improve their performance.

  • They are only for professional golfers: Many believe that swing speed monitors are tools exclusively for professionals, but they can greatly benefit golfers of all skill levels. These devices provide valuable feedback that helps amateurs understand their swing mechanics and improve their game.
  • All monitors provide the same level of accuracy: There is a belief that all swing speed monitors are created equal, but in reality, accuracy can vary significantly between models. Higher-end monitors use advanced technology and sensors that deliver more precise measurements, making them a better investment for serious players.
  • They only measure swing speed: Some users think that swing speed monitors only track how fast the club is swung, but many devices also provide additional metrics such as swing path, angle of attack, and ball speed. This comprehensive data allows golfers to analyze their performance in greater detail and make more informed adjustments.
  • Using a monitor is complicated: Many golfers assume that utilizing a swing speed monitor requires extensive technical knowledge, but most modern devices are user-friendly and come with easy-to-follow instructions. With a little practice, golfers can quickly learn how to interpret the data and apply it to their training.
  • They can replace professional coaching: Some believe that swing speed monitors can serve as a substitute for professional coaching, but while they are valuable tools, they cannot provide the personalized feedback and expertise that a coach offers. Combining the use of a monitor with lessons from a qualified instructor can yield the best results.
